In search of the perfect porch

August 6, 2010 Peggy Mackenzie
SPECIAL TO THE STAR

Perfect Porches: Designing Welcoming Spaces for Outdoor Living

By Paula S. Wallace

Crown Publishing Group, 2010

224 Pages, $43

Swinging on a porch seat languidly reading a book while the world strolls by is my idea of a perfect afternoon. But, since my porch isn’t deep enough, I’ll have to live vicariously while flipping through the pages of Perfect Porches. And perfect, they are.

Paula Wallace takes us to 10 U.S. states where porches reign supreme. The East Coast wins the battle of the perch with six states profiled. Two interior ones (Vermont and Kentucky) and California and Texas round out the Union. Not coincidentally, Savannah, Ga., where the author lives, is home to several of the 40 perfect porches profiled, including the author’s.

Wallace has a passion for the porch and states that it provides “a passageway between our public and personal lives.” Even the porches that seem private on a waterfront create a dialogue from those that pass by on the beach or by boat.

The book is divided by porch location: Coastal, farm, urban, waterfront, country and a last chapter on Creating Porch Rooms. The photography by Chia Chong and Adam Kuehl is striking in its detail. The kitsch that so often accumulates on porches is lovingly displayed in the pictures.

Most of the porches are quite grand and some sport dining tables so large that dozens could dine al fresco. My favourite is in Point Clear, Ala., where a rain porch was designed to withstand extreme weather conditions. Lovingly restored, the owners had 15,000 pieces salvaged to recreate the historic 1881 house.

Other porches are quite modest, such as those attached to the cottages at the Neshoba County Fair. They prove that a chair is all you need to while away a perfect day on your porch.
